اقتباس:
المشاركة الأصلية كتبت بواسطة hass****hawy
ما ردتش عليا . أستاذ سيف
كيف أشرح للطلاب قائمة Method Name ؟ بالرغم من اختلاف محتوياتها عما عرض عند التأشير عليها
وكمان
فى ص 30 فى جملة لاحظ
( تختلف الخصائص Properties المعروضة حسب العنصر النشط فى شاشة الـ IDE )
أنا فعلاً اقتنعت بكلام الأستاذ تامر بخصوص كلمة عنصر . بس هنا فيه مشكلة إن الجملة دى لما تم ترجمتها من كتابها الأصلى أكيد كانت مسبوقة بشرح لمفهوم العنصر Element ولكن فى الكتاب الذى بين أيدينا لم يذكر للطالب أو المعلم عن ذلك شيئاً . كما أن كل شرح الكتاب يشرح الأدوات Control داخل ال Form وهو هنا يتحدث عن ليس الFormفقط بل جميع مكونات شاشة الـ IDE
فيه طلبة بتحب تفهم وتتسائل فى مثل هذه المواقف
نعمل إيه
|
استأذنك يا استاذ حسن ارد
قائمة Method Name لما تختار منها حدث ينشأ معالج حدث فورا
هذا المعالج عبارة عن اجراء اسمه مكون من اسم الأداة مضاف اليه اسم الحدث
هذا الإجراء يعتبر Method
ده تحليلي الشخصي يحتاج إلى التدقيق والبحث والمراجعه
بالنسبة للعنصر
الأمر بسيط وضح ان عنصر تشير إلى اي
جزء نشط في شاشة ال IDE اللي منها نافذة النموذج والأدوات المرسومه عليها
لاحظ
1- اي تصرف رسومي اي استخدام الماوس في تحريك او تحجيم يقوم ال IDE بكتابة كود يقابله فورا في ملفات خاصه به
2- الكائنات Objects ممثله في ذاكرة الحاسب وتدار وفقا لقواعد OOP
منها من له تمثيل رسومي مثل الأدوات Control وكذلك نافذة النموذج من خلال هذا التمثيل الرسومي (GUI) يمكنك من التعامل مع (Objects)
واخرى ليس لها تمثيل رسومي على نافذة النموذج
3- يمكنك كتابة برنامج على ال NOTEPAD وفي هذة الحالة هاتكتب
أ- الكود بتاعك
ب- الكود اللي كان ال IDE بيكتبه
4- IDE يمكن أن نعتبره يوفر كل الوسائل المريحة للمبرمج بحيث نبذل اقل جهد ونكتب اقل كود حيث أنه يكتب عنا الكثير من الكود
5- الفيجوال بيزيك عبارة عن لغة لها قواعدها يلتزم بيها المبرمج ال IDE يساعدنا بمحرر نطلق عليه نافذة الكود تمنعنا من الوقوع في أخطاء Syntax Error
معلهش سرحت في الكتابه